How to Use Memory System
The Memory System creates permanent URLs for stored content that AI assistants can access directly. By dropping links like this into ChatGPT, Claude, or other AI platforms, the assistant can absorb comprehensive context using significantly fewer tokens than copying and pasting full text. This approach is repeatable - you can share individual articles like this one or entire collections of related conversations for systematic knowledge transfer.
The permalink interface displays stored conversations through permanent URLs that never expire and require no authentication. Each page shows complete conversation content with metadata including conversation ID, source, creation date, and content length. Three action buttons provide Copy Link, Copy JSON, and Copy Markdown functionality for different sharing and integration needs. The interface includes a note that some AIs cannot follow links, directing users to copy JSON manually for Gemini and similar platforms. The clean display emphasizes accessibility and multi-format content sharing for cross-platform AI integration.

The permalink system creates stable, authentication-free access to stored conversations through permanent URLs that support long-term knowledge reference and collaboration. Built on the /p/uuid architecture, these links provide reliable conversation access that persists regardless of changes to user accounts, system updates, or technological evolution.
**The permanent link notice** clearly states "This link never expires and can be shared freely" addressing user concerns about link longevity and access reliability. This permanence supports documentation, institutional knowledge preservation, and collaborative projects where reference links must remain functional across extended timeframes.
The interface displays comprehensive metadata including conversation ID, source information, creation timestamps, and character counts. This contextual information helps recipients understand conversation background and scope, supporting effective knowledge transfer and reference scenarios.
**Three sharing format options** address different integration requirements across AI platforms and usage contexts. Copy Link provides the permanent URL for direct sharing and bookmarking. Copy JSON creates structured data optimized for AI platform integration, particularly useful for platforms like Claude that reliably process web content. Copy Markdown generates human-readable formatted text suitable for documentation and text-based workflows.
The JSON format specifically addresses platform compatibility challenges where some AI systems like Gemini cannot follow web links reliably. The interface explicitly notes "Some AIs cannot follow links. If that happens, click Copy JSON and paste it into the AI manually" providing clear guidance for users encountering platform limitations.
**Content presentation** maintains conversation integrity while supporting different consumption patterns. The standard display preserves original formatting and conversation flow, while the scrollable content area accommodates lengthy discussions without overwhelming page layout or navigation functionality.
The summary section provides conversation overview that helps recipients quickly understand content relevance without requiring full text review. This summary functionality supports efficient knowledge triage where users can assess multiple shared conversations rapidly.
